Microscopic Randomness in Follow-the-Leader Dynamics

H. Lehmann
Additional contact information
H. Lehmann: GMD-FIRST

A chapter in Traffic and Granular Flow ’99, 2000, pp 395-400 from Springer

Abstract: Abstract The “fundamental diagram”of macroscopic traffic flow modelling is related to the nearest-neighbour interaction of an exemplary follow-the-leader model, crucially taking into account microscopic fluctuations.
